If you’re running a local business in Leeds – whether it’s a plumbing service, hair salon, café, or accountancy firm – there’s one powerful tool that can drive more people through your door and boost your visibility: local SEO.
Local SEO is all about helping your business get found by people nearby who are actively searching for the services or products you offer. With more consumers than ever using Google to find local businesses, appearing in those top results can make a real difference to your bottom line.
In this post, we’re going to break down what local SEO is, why it’s important for small businesses in Leeds, and how you can use it to gain a competitive edge online.
What is Local SEO?
Local SEO (Search Engine Optimisation) is a digital marketing strategy focused on improving your online visibility for local search results. Think of it as a way to make sure your business shows up when someone nearby searches for something like “florist in Leeds” or “Leeds accountant near me.”
These are known as location-based searches, and they often show a map with a handful of top listings underneath – this is called the local pack. Getting your business to appear here is incredibly valuable.
Local SEO helps Google understand who you are, what you do, and where you are located – so it can connect you with people looking for your services in your area.
Why Local SEO Matters for Leeds-Based Businesses
If you’re targeting customers in and around Leeds, investing in local SEO can be a game-changer. Here’s why:
- Higher Google visibility – Most people don’t look past the first page of results. If you’re not there, your competitors will be.
- Local intent = high conversion – Someone searching for “Italian restaurant in Leeds” is likely ready to book a table. Local searches often have strong buying intent.
- Mobile-first behaviour – Many local searches are done on smartphones, especially when people are out and about. Appearing in those mobile results boosts your chances of being chosen.
- Cost-effective marketing – Compared to paid ads, organic local SEO delivers long-term results at a lower cost.
- Builds trust and credibility – When customers see your business on Google with reviews, location info, and updated details, it builds confidence.
If you’re a small or medium-sized business in Leeds, competing with national brands on broad keywords can be tough. But local SEO helps level the playing field by targeting people close to you.
How Google Decides Local Rankings
Google uses a few key factors to decide which businesses to show in local results. The main ones are:
- Relevance – How well your business matches what the user is searching for
- Distance – How close your business is to the searcher or the area they’ve searched
- Prominence – How well-known and reputable your business is (based on links, reviews, and overall online presence)
Understanding these ranking factors helps you see why things like Google reviews, local citations, and a well-optimised website all matter.
The Basics of Local SEO for Leeds Businesses
Here’s a checklist of local SEO essentials to help your business rank higher in Leeds:
1. Set Up and Optimise Your Google Business Profile
Your Google Business Profile (formerly Google My Business) is vital. This free listing appears in Google Search and Maps, giving potential customers important information like opening hours, contact details, reviews, and directions.
Make sure you:
- Claim your listing and verify ownership
- Choose the correct business categories
- Add a full description with relevant keywords
- Upload quality photos of your business, team, or products
- Keep your details up to date (especially contact info and hours)
2. Optimise Your Website for Local Searches
Your website should clearly show where you’re based and what you offer. Local keywords are key here.
If you’re targeting Leeds specifically, make sure to include location references in:
- Page titles and meta descriptions
- Headings (like H1s and H2s)
- URL slugs (e.g., /web-design-leeds/)
- On-page content
- Image alt text
And if you serve multiple areas in West Yorkshire, consider creating location-specific service pages like we do at Leeds Web Designer.
3. Get Local Reviews
Customer reviews are crucial for both credibility and local rankings. Encourage happy clients to leave a review on your Google profile.
Respond to all reviews professionally – even negative ones – to show you care and build trust.
4. Build Local Citations
A local citation is any mention of your business online – typically with your name, address, and phone number (NAP).
Make sure your NAP is consistent across:
- Your website
- Business directories (like Yell, Thomson Local, and FreeIndex)
- Social media profiles
- Local news sites or community listings
Inconsistent details can confuse Google and lower your ranking.
5. Create Locally Relevant Content
Publishing blog posts that are relevant to Leeds and your target audience can help drive local traffic. This could include:
- Case studies of local clients
- Blog posts like “What to Include on Your Business Website Homepage”
- Local guides or tips (e.g., “How to Get More Local Customers Online in Leeds”)
Useful content helps build authority and gives people a reason to return to your site.
6. Build High-Quality Backlinks
Backlinks are links from other websites to yours. They’re a key SEO factor – and even more powerful when they come from local or relevant sources.
Look for opportunities like:
- Sponsoring a local event
- Joining the Leeds Chamber of Commerce
- Writing a guest post on a local blog or news site
Avoid dodgy link-building schemes or paying for backlinks – Google is getting smarter at detecting low-quality tactics.
7. Use Schema Markup
Schema is a bit of code you can add to your website to help search engines understand your business better. There’s specific schema for local businesses, which includes your name, location, phone number, opening hours and more.
If you’re using WordPress, plugins like Rank Math or Yoast SEO can help you implement this easily.
8. Make Your Website Mobile-Friendly
Most local searches happen on mobile phones. Your website must be responsive and fast.
If your site is slow, hard to navigate, or doesn’t work well on smaller screens, you’ll lose out. At Leeds Web Designer, we always build mobile-optimised sites as standard.
9. Monitor Your Progress
Use tools like Google Search Console, Google Analytics, and your Google Business Profile insights to track how people are finding you and what they’re doing on your site.
This data can show which keywords are working and where to focus your efforts.
Common Mistakes to Avoid
- Ignoring reviews – Your online reputation can be the deciding factor for new customers
- Duplicate listings – Having multiple Google Business Profiles can cause confusion
- Keyword stuffing – Repeating Leeds 20 times on a page doesn’t work – keep it natural
- Forgetting to update details – Out-of-date opening hours or contact info causes frustration
- Neglecting mobile optimisation – Especially important for people searching on the go
Local SEO Takes Time – But It Pays Off
Unlike paid ads, local SEO is a long-term investment. You won’t jump to the top overnight, but steady, consistent effort pays off.
It’s not just about visibility – it’s about building trust, authority, and a digital presence that works even when you’re not actively promoting yourself.
Need Help With Your Local SEO?
Whether you’re just getting started with a new business in Leeds or want to improve your online presence, local SEO is essential. At Leeds Web Designer, we specialise in building search-friendly websites that perform brilliantly for local search.
If you’d like a free local SEO audit or want to chat about how we can help your business rank better in Leeds, just get in touch here.
We offer flexible, friendly support – no jargon, no pressure. Just solid advice and great design that helps your business grow.




